How the Modern UK Bingo Room Is Built
British bingo has evolved well beyond the smoky community hall of decades past, but the core format remains stubbornly familiar. Most rooms run 90-ball games as the backbone, with 75-ball and 80-ball variants scheduled throughout the day to break up the rhythm. The ball count matters more than you might think. A 90-ball game gives you three chances to win per ticket — one line, two lines, then a full house — whereas 75-ball and 80-ball formats typically pay on patterns or a single full house. That distinction shapes your ticket strategy, because a 90-ball ticket offers more potential payouts per game for the same stake.
Ticket pricing varies widely between operators, and this is where the commercial pressure reveals itself. Cheaper rooms might sell tickets from around 1p per game, while premium rooms with guaranteed prize pools can push towards £1 per ticket or more. The trick is reading the prize pool against the ticket price. A room advertising a £500 guaranteed jackpot on 1p tickets will need thousands of players to fill it — and if it does not reach that number, the operator tops up the difference. That is genuinely good value when it happens. Just remember that the top-up comes from marketing budgets, so these guarantees tend to appear during peak evening slots rather than quiet Tuesday afternoons.

Welcome Offers and the Fine Print of Free Bingo
Bingo welcome offers follow a different logic to casino bonuses, and the difference catches plenty of newcomers out. Where a slots bonus typically gives you a deposit match plus free spins, bingo operators often bundle deposit bonuses with free bingo tickets for specific scheduled games. The free tickets are the headline, but the deposit bonus is where the wagering requirements live.
Here is the practical reality. A typical structure might offer a 400% deposit match up to £40, plus free tickets worth £5 for a designated room. The deposit bonus comes with wagering requirements that commonly range from 20x to 65x — so a £10 deposit matched to £40 at 35x would require £200 of turnover before the bonus cash converts to withdrawable funds. The free bingo tickets, by contrast, usually carry no wagering at all, because they are staked directly on games and any winnings are paid in cash. That makes the free tickets the genuinely valuable part of most packages.

Chat Games, Side Games and Community Value
The chat is not decoration — it is where a chunk of the real value lives. Operators run chat games throughout every session: number-based quizzes, “first to post” challenges, and random draws that reward active participants. The prizes are usually modest — a few pounds in bonus credit or a handful of free tickets — but they accumulate fast if you play regularly. A good moderator will keep the games flowing, announce them clearly, and inject personality into the room. A poor moderator will let the chat go quiet and the side games dry up.
There is a commercial reason the chat matters to the operator. Active chat keeps players in the room between games, which increases the chance they will buy tickets for the next one. You can use that to your advantage by treating chat games as a form of rebate on your session. If you are going to be in the room anyway, you might as well collect the freebies on offer.
Side games — the instant-win scratch cards and mini slots tucked into the bingo lobby — are where operators make their margin. The house edge on these is typically steeper than on the bingo itself, so treat them as entertainment spending, not as a strategy. Budgeting, Prize Structures and Session Pacing
Bingo rewards structure, not impulse. A full house in a 90-ball game pays the biggest prize, but the lines paid along the way are what keep your bankroll breathing. In a typical session, you might see a single-line prize of £20 to £50, a two-line prize of double that, and a full house anywhere from £100 to several thousand depending on the room and the ticket price. The smart approach is to buy enough tickets to give yourself reasonable coverage — most regulars play between three and six per game — while keeping your per-game stake inside a pre-agreed budget.
Session pacing matters just as much as ticket strategy. The peak hours between 7pm and 10pm draw the biggest crowds, which means bigger prize pools but also tougher competition. Daytime games attract fewer players, so your odds of winning are objectively better — but the prizes shrink accordingly. There is no right answer here; it is a risk-reward trade that you should match to your own temperament. What you should avoid is chasing losses by doubling your ticket count after a cold streak. That is how sessions get away from you.
One point worth repeating: bingo is entertainment with a cost, not a reliable income stream. Budget what you are comfortable losing, stick to that number, and treat any win as a bonus rather than a recovery.

Is it worth playing free bingo for real cash prizes?
Genuinely free bingo tickets — the ones given as welcome offers or chat rewards — usually pay out any winnings as withdrawable cash with no wagering attached. That makes them excellent value, because you risk nothing and the win is real. The catch is that free tickets are often restricted to specific games, so check the schedule and turn up for the session or the tickets expire unused.
What happens if I miss a free ticket game I was credited for?
In most cases the tickets simply expire, though a few operators credit the value back as bonus credit rather than losing it entirely. The operator terms will tell you which policy applies. To avoid wasting them, set a reminder on your phone for the game time — the free tickets are usually the most generous part of any welcome package.
